Samsung Launches AI Chip ‘Turbo Mode’ to Speed Up Tech Race 🚀💡

Samsung Electronics is revving up the AI revolution with a bold new strategy to slash production times for AI chips by 20%, combining its memory, foundry, and packaging services under one roof. Think of it as a ‘Fast & Furious’ pit stop for tech innovation! 🏎️

At an event in Silicon Valley, executives revealed their ‘one-stop shop’ model lets clients coordinate with Samsung’s entire chip ecosystem simultaneously. ‘We’re not just building chips – we’re building the future of AI,’ declared Siyoung Choi, head of Samsung’s foundry division, projecting global chip revenue could hit $778 billion by 2028.

The move comes as OpenAI CEO Sam Altman pushes for dozens of new chip factories to meet exploding AI demand. Samsung’s unique combo of services – often seen as a conflict in the past – is now its superpower, enabling tightly integrated designs crucial for energy-efficient AI training.

Next-Gen Chip Tech Goes 0 to 100 💨

Samsung also flexed its gate all-around (GAA) transistor tech – basically a physics-defying cheat code for faster, cooler-running chips. While rivals like TSMC are catching up, Samsung plans to mass-produce 3nm GAA chips this year and unveiled a 2nm process for 2027 that flips power rails to the chip’s ‘backside’ (yes, that’s the technical term 😎).
